OK. I am going to assume that it is a Video DVD that you want to copy.

Assuming that the DVD is a single layer disk then download DVD Decrypter and install it.

After installation run it (MODE>ISO>READ from the menu) and then put your DVD in the drive that you are wanting to copy. In the info box on the right hand side it will tell you how many layers the DVD is. If it is only 1 layer then click on the big button at the bottom to put the disc image on your hard drive.
Once on your hard drive click on MODE>ISO>WRITE and select the ISO that you created and click on the burn button.
